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Founders Field is situated in the scenic eastern suburbs of Cleveland, offering a blend of suburban tranquility and accessible amenities. The venue is located along East Washington Street, a main thoroughfare that provides direct access to major routes like I-480 and OH-8. This positioning allows for relatively straightforward access from Cleveland Hopkins International Airport (CLE), though drive times can vary significantly with traffic, typically ranging from 40 to 60 minutes. Parking at Founders Field is generally ample, with dedicated lots adjacent to the fields, but can become congested during peak tournament hours or popular game times. For those arriving via rideshare or needing to travel to and from hotels, the immediate area is serviced by standard ride-hailing platforms, with designated drop-off and pick-up zones. Smart arrival tactics involve planning to reach the venue at least 45-60 minutes before scheduled game times, especially on opening days or during weekend tournaments, to account for parking and check-in procedures.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Chagrin Falls are cold, with average January highs around the freezing mark and lows dipping below. Snowfall is common, occasionally impacting travel conditions. Visitors should pack heavy, warm layers, including hats, gloves, and waterproof outerwear, for any outdoor activities or even just walking to a car. Events are unlikely to occur at Founders Field during this season due to the weather.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Temperatures begin to moderate significantly by spring, with May and June offering pleasant conditions for baseball and softball, typically 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it. Light jackets or sweatshirts are useful for cooler mornings and evenings, while t-shirts are comfortable during the day. Rain showers are possible, so packing a light, packable rain jacket is advisable for both players and spectators.

☀️

Mid-summer

July and August are the warmest months, with average highs in the upper 70s and low 80s Fahrenheit, often accompanied by humidity. Lightweight, breathable clothing like shorts and t-shirts are essential. Hydration is critical, so encourage plenty of water intake. S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ses are highly recommended for extended periods outdoors at the fields to protect against strong sun exposure.

🍂

Fall season

Autumn brings cooler, crisp air, with September and October temperatures 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it. Layers are key, as mornings can be cool, while afternoons warm up. A light jacket or fleece is often sufficient, but be prepared for potential chillier evenings as the season progresses. The fall colors in the surrounding areas add a beautiful backdrop to any late-season sporting events.

📅

Rain & snow

Chagrin Falls experiences precipitation throughout the year. Spring and fall can bring significant rain, while winter months are more likely to see snow. Always check the forecast before traveling and pack accordingly, with waterproof gear being essential during wet seasons. Tournament schedules can be impacted by severe weather, so staying updated on any game changes or cancellations is recommended.
